Promajna, a small coastal village in Croatia, offers a tranquil retreat with a focus on natural beauty and local culture. One of the best ways to enjoy the area is by exploring its beaches, where visitors can relax under the sun or take a refreshing swim in the clear Adriatic waters. The beach is typically less crowded than those in larger towns, providing a peaceful atmosphere.
Another highlight of Promajna is its scenic promenade, which runs along the coast, ideal for leisurely strolls. This path not only offers beautiful views of the sea but also connects to nearby towns, allowing for easy exploration of the surrounding area. The sunsets from the promenade can be particularly picturesque, adding to the charm of the location.
For those interested in local cuisine, there are a few restaurants and cafes in Promajna where visitors can sample traditional Croatian dishes. Seafood is often a highlight, along with local wines that reflect the region’s agricultural heritage. Enjoying a meal while overlooking the water can be a pleasant experience.
Promajna is also well-placed for excursions to nearby towns such as Baska Voda and Makarska. These locations offer more extensive dining, shopping, and cultural experiences. Engaging in activities like hiking in the nearby Biokovo Mountain can provide a different perspective of the region and a chance to appreciate its diverse landscapes.
Overall, Promajna serves as a serene base for enjoying both the coastal environment and the rich cultural experiences that the Dalmatian region has to offer.
